Q: Is 4,773,076 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,773,076 is a composite number.

Why is 4,773,076 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,773,076 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 11 14 22 28 44 77 154 308 15,497 30,994 61,988 108,479 170,467 216,958 340,934 433,916 681,868 1,193,269 2,386,538 and 4,773,076, with no remainder.

Since 4,773,076 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,773,076, it is a composite number.
